FINAL BLOW
Beaming at my new husband, Amit, as we were pronounced man and wife, it was the happiest day of my life.
We’d met four years earlier at a friend’s birthday party, and straight away I’d known he was The One.
We set off on our honeymoon, and I was so excited to be married to Amit.
But things quickly started to go downhill.
On our way home, we were browsing Duty Free in the airport, and Amit picked up a bottle of expensive whiskey.
‘We can’t afford that,’ I said.
‘I’m getting it for my family,’ he said, ignoring me.
I was furious, and we continued to argue about it as we boarded the plane.
Suddenly, it was like a switch flipped in him.
‘Don’t tell me what to do,’ he hissed, and slapped me clean across the face.
